Author: Frances Jane (Fanny) Crosby Hymnal: The Cyber Hymnal #7691 First Line: If in the valley where the bright waters flow Refrain First Line: Where the Savior leads me Lyrics: 1. If in the valley where the bright waters flow,
Jesus, my Savior leads me, gladly I’ll go;
If, by His hand directed o’er ocean’s wave,
Gladly I’ll bear His message, lost ones to save.
Refrain
Where the Savior leads me,
I will gladly follow,
Where the loving Savior leads me,
I will gladly go.
2. Out on the barren mountains, dreary and cold,
Seeking the sheep that wander far from the fold;
Storm clouds may frown above me, fierce winds may blow,
Yet, if my Savior leads me, onward I’ll go. [Refrain]
3. Where’er the Savior leads me, I’ll follow still,
Patient in joy or sorrow, biding His will;
He knows the path of safety, He knows the way,
Home to the many mansions, bright, bright as day. [Refrain] Languages: English Tune Title: [If in the valley where the bright waters flow]
